John Oliver is doing his best to talk some sense into the world.

Last Week Tonight is currently on hiatus, but Oliver took some time during the break to warn us all about an ungodly event called SantaCon. The event is "...essentially a day-long pub crawl, organized in various cities where thousands of people can dress up as Santa and get hammered," in Oliver's words.

Hmm, thousands of people dressed as Santa Claus whilst heavily drinking. We think we see where this is leading.

The segment included news clips about the event, which noted "fights and a lot of complaints about crude and lewd behavior" while visuals revealed a chaotic scene of Santas fighting in the streets. Not very "cheerful" of you, Santas.

"It's a terrifying combination of binge drinking, public urination, and trauma to small children that decades of therapy will never manage to reverse," Oliver said.

One particularly noteworthy clip from CBS News showed a man recounting a rather unwholesome SantaCon memory, where he witnessed "an explicit sex act ... two Santas going at it" in aisle 4 of a Duane Reade.

Oliver made it very clear he thinks SantaCon should come to an end, and after hearing that traumatizing Christmas tale of woe, we can't help but agree with him. We'll also be cautiously avoiding aisle 4 of every Duane Reade we set foot in from now on until the end of time.
